Memorandum on site status and heritage impact of the proposed expansion of the Glencore Thorncliffe platinum flotation plant and chrome plant, Fetakgomo Tubatse Local Municipality, Limpopo Province

Expanded_Motivation: 

Glencore Operations South Africa (Proprietary) Limited proposes to establish a Fine Chrome Recovery (“FCR”) plant and extend the existing Platinum Group Metals (“PGM”) flotation plant at Thorncliffe Mine. The facilities are proposed within the existing mining area on portion 3 of the farm De Grooteboom 373 KT in the Limpopo Province and are proposed to cover an area of 1.8 ha that has previously been disturbed by mining activities. As part of the planning phase of the project, the mine needs to obtain approval from the Department of Mineral Resources and Energy (“DMRE”) to amend their current Environmental Authorisation (EA). The Platinum Group Metals (“PGM”) flotation plant (also known as the Thorncliffe Tailings Treatment Facility) that is proposed to be expanded, is an existing plant at Thorncliffe Mine for which an environmental authorization (“EA”) was previously awarded.
